Web1. Australian daisy (Brachyscome) Getty. Perfect as ground cover, the Swan River daisy (Brachyscome iberidifolia) is one of the most popular Australian native flowers, with delicate mauve, white and blue flowers. They can be used in hedgerows or shrub borders, as the background to a perennial garden, or as a specimen plant. Native azaleas are woodland plants, and do well in light or dappled shade, plentiful moisture with good drainage, and humus-rich acidic soil.

WebPlease list some deer-resistant native shrubs. Yaupon – Ilex vomitoria. Fragrant sumac – Rhus aromatica. Scarlet buckeye – Aesculus pavia. sweet pepperbush – Clethra alnifolia. eastern sweetshrub – Calycanthus floridus. devil’s walkingstick - Aralia spinosa. red cedar – Juniperus virginiana.
